Description

Loyola recognizes talented students through a variety of other scholarships that are awarded without consideration of financial need. This Senior Scholar award has both a scholarship and stipend attached to it.

 

Benefits

Approximate funding will be $2,000 per academic year.

Eligibility

  • A student must have at least senior standing, an overall and accounting GPA of at least 3.2 and completed Accounting 303 with a grade of B or better.
  • The recipient of this scholarship will be responsible for coordinating the Accounting 303 Systems Learning Aid (SLA) Project.
  • The recipient will handle grading of the SLA and will also be responsible for holding information or tutoring sessions regarding its preparation.
  • The total amount of time each semester will vary, but should be approximately 100 hours for the academic year.
